▎ 摘  要

NOVELTY - Flame-retardant and corrosion-resistant rubber material comprises 60-100 pts. wt. natural rubber, 30-40 pts. wt. chloroprene rubber, 10-15 pts. wt. composite fiber, 5-10 pts. wt. modified graphene oxide, 5-8 pts. wt. polystyrene, 1-2 pts. wt. vulcanizing agent, 2-4 pts. wt. stearic acid, 3-5 pts. wt. zinc oxide, 3-5 pts. wt. anti-aging agent, 10-15 pts. wt. paraffin wax and 1-3 pts. wt. accelerator. The flame-retardant and corrosion-resistant rubber material is prepared by (i) placing natural rubber into a 70 degrees C oven and baking for 12 hours, then cutting into strips, controlling the initial temperature of the internal mixer to 80 degrees C, where the rotor speed of 60 revolutions/minute, adding vulcanizing agent, stearic acid, anti-aging agent, paraffin wax and accelerator, mixing for 30-50 minutes to obtain a rubber compound, (ii) transferring the rubber compound obtained in the step (i) to a vulcanizer for molding, and trimming. USE - Used as flame-retardant and corrosion-resistant rubber material. ADVANTAGE - The rubber material has excellent elasticity, cold resistance, abrasion resistance, electrical insulation, excellent heat aging resistance, ozonation resistance, weather aging resistance, and impact-resistant properties. DETAILED DESCRIPTION - Flame-retardant and corrosion-resistant rubber material comprises 60-100 pts. wt. natural rubber, 30-40 pts. wt. chloroprene rubber, 10-15 pts. wt. composite fiber, 5-10 pts. wt. modified graphene oxide, 5-8 pts. wt. polystyrene, 1-2 pts. wt. vulcanizing agent, 2-4 pts. wt. stearic acid, 3-5 pts. wt. zinc oxide, 3-5 pts. wt. anti-aging agent, 10-15 pts. wt. paraffin wax and 1-3 pts. wt. accelerator. The flame-retardant and corrosion-resistant rubber material is prepared by (i) placing natural rubber into a 70 degrees C oven and baking for 12 hours, then cutting into strips, controlling the initial temperature of the internal mixer to 80 degrees C, where the rotor speed of 60 revolutions/minute, placing natural rubber strips and chloroprene rubber into the internal mixer, mixing for 20 minutes, adding composite fiber, zinc oxide, modified graphene oxide and polystyrene to the internal mixer in sequence, continuing mixing for 30 minutes, transferring to the open mixer, adding vulcanizing agent, stearic acid, anti-aging agent, paraffin wax and accelerator, mixing for 30-50 minutes to obtain a rubber compound, (ii) transferring the rubber compound obtained in the step (i) to a vulcanizer for molding, setting the pressure to 10-12 MPa, temperature to 150-180 degrees C, and the vulcanization time is 15-20 minutes, and trimming to obtain flame-retardant and corrosion-resistant rubber material.
